AS we are informed in the preface, the ten addresses and lectures contained in this little volume were, with two exceptions, delivered at the Marine Biological Laboratory of Wood's Holl, as a continuation of a previous course. The volume is issued under the editorship of Prof. C. O. Whitman, the Director of the Laboratory, but each article appears to have been seen through the press by its respective author, as we notice some differences in the degree to which phonetic spelling has been adopted.
Biological Lectures delivered at the Marine Biological Laboratory of Wood's Holl, in the Summer Session of 1890.
Pp. v. + 250. Illustrated. (Boston, 1891.)
